[dpdk-dev] [PATCH v14 1/7] bus: add hot-unplug handler

Jeff Guo jia.guo at intel.com
Thu Oct 4 16:46:09 CEST 2018


A hot-unplug failure and app crash can be caused, when a device is
hot-unplugged but the application still try to access the device
by reading or writing from the BARs, which is already invalid but
still not timely be unmap or released.

This patch introduces bus ops to handle hot-unplug failures. Each
bus can implement its own case-dependent logic to handle the failures.

diff --git a/lib/librte_eal/common/include/rte_bus.h b/lib/librte_eal/common/include/rte_bus.h
index b7b5b08..1bb53dc 100644
--- a/lib/librte_eal/common/include/rte_bus.h
+++ b/lib/librte_eal/common/include/rte_bus.h
@@ -168,6 +168,20 @@ typedef int (*rte_bus_unplug_t)(struct rte_device *dev);
 typedef int (*rte_bus_parse_t)(const char *name, void *addr);
 
 /**
+ * Implement a specific hot-unplug handler, which is responsible for
+ * handle the failure when device be hot-unplugged. When the event of
+ * hot-unplug be detected, it could call this function to handle
+ * the hot-unplug failure and avoid app crash.
+ * @param dev
+ *	Pointer of the device structure.
+ *
+ * @return
+ *	0 on success.
+ *	!0 on error.
+ */
+typedef int (*rte_bus_hot_unplug_handler_t)(struct rte_device *dev);
+
+/**
  * Bus scan policies
  */
 enum rte_bus_scan_mode {
@@ -212,6 +226,8 @@ struct rte_bus {
 	struct rte_bus_conf conf;    /**< Bus configuration */
 	rte_bus_get_iommu_class_t get_iommu_class; /**< Get iommu class */
 	rte_dev_iterate_t dev_iterate; /**< Device iterator. */
+	rte_bus_hot_unplug_handler_t hot_unplug_handler;
+				/**< handle hot-unplug failure on the bus */
 };
